Page 19: Groundwater Challenges and Environmental Management in China

Groundwater Resources in China

Groundwater resources: 821.8

billion m3,31% of total water

resources

Uneven distribution : 30% in

north region (64% of total land

area) ; 70% in south region (36%

of total land area);

Per capita: < ¼ of the world

average

Page 20: Groundwater Challenges and Environmental Management in China

Groundwater Supply in China

0%

10%

20%

30%

40%

50%

60%

70%

Domestic water Industry Irrigation

65%

50%

33%

Groundwater supply in north China

61% of Chinese cities using

groundwater as drinking water

Page 21: Groundwater Challenges and Environmental Management in China

Groundwater Challenges

Over Extraction

70s:57 billion m3/year

80s:75 billion m3 /year

2009:109.8 billion m3/year, 18% of

total water supply

Groundwater Depletion

240 groundwater funnels in 2009

North China plain: 70,000 km2 deep

groundwater funnels

Cumulative drop in some cities: 30-

50 m, even 100 m

Page 24: Groundwater Challenges and Environmental Management in China

Causes of Groundwater Pollution

• Increased urban waste water

• Impact of industrial sectors

• Soil contamination

• Surface water pollution (Yellow River, Liaohe

River, Haihe River and Taihu Lake)

• Lack of groundwater protection legislations

and standards

• Lack of groundwater protection awareness

Page 26: Groundwater Challenges and Environmental Management in China

Groundwater Pollution Prevention and Control Plan (2011-2020)

Page 27: Groundwater Challenges and Environmental Management in China

Objective

2015

• Understand groundwater pollution situation

• Groundwater pollution remediation demonstration

• Remediation of contaminated soil affecting groundwater safety

progressively

• Groundwater pollution sources preliminarily controlled

• Establishment of groundwater environmental monitoring and

management system

• Ground drinking water quality of centralized sources improved

• Groundwater quality deterioration trend preliminary controlled

2020

• Main groundwater pollution sources monitored

• Soil contamination affecting groundwater safety effectively

controlled

• Groundwater pollution remediation

• Groundwater quality in key drinking water sources secured

• Groundwater environmental supervision and management

capacity improved

• Groundwater quality in key regions greatly improved

• Groundwater pollution risk effectively controlled

• Groundwater pollution prevention and control system established

Page 29: Groundwater Challenges and Environmental Management in China

29

Groundwater pollution survey at regional scale and in key areas.

Regional Scale: Plain (basin) and low mountain and hilly regions covering all groundwater exploration and utilization areas and potential groundwater development areas (1:250,000). Key areas: Densely populated urban areas, potential pollution source distribution areas and large scale drinking water source areas (1:50,000).

Groundwater pollution prevention and control zoning system: groundwater pollution remediation zone, prevention and control zone and general protection zone.

1. Groundwater Pollution Survey
